Product Overview
The third book in the beloved Mandie series brings a thrilling Christian mystery to life. Set in the 1900s, this 608‑page Kindle edition features enhanced typesetting, Word Wise support, and full screen‑reader compatibility. Published by Bethany House Publishers, it offers a rich blend of historical detail and faith‑centered storytelling, perfect for young readers seeking adventure and moral lessons.
